Haskell Programming features and specs

  • Strong Static Typing
    Haskell's type system helps catch errors at compile-time, reducing runtime errors and improving code reliability.
  • Purely Functional
    As a purely functional language, Haskell encourages developers to write code without side effects, promoting modularity and predictability.
  • Lazy Evaluation
    Haskell's lazy evaluation strategy means computations are deferred until needed, allowing for performance optimization and the ability to work with infinite data structures.
  • Conciseness
    Haskell's expressive syntax allows for concise and readable code, which can improve development speed and code maintenance.
  • Rich Ecosystem
    With a comprehensive set of libraries and tools, Haskell provides robust support for a wide range of applications and development needs.

Possible disadvantages of Haskell Programming

  • Steep Learning Curve
    Haskell's advanced concepts and unique paradigms can be challenging for new developers, requiring significant time and effort to master.
  • Impractical for Certain Applications
    While suitable for many tasks, Haskell may not be the best choice for projects requiring low-level programming or extensive interaction with mutable state.
  • Limited Community and Industry Adoption
    Compared to mainstream languages, Haskell has a smaller community and fewer industry applications, potentially limiting resources and job opportunities.
  • Performance Overheads
    Certain abstractions and laziness in Haskell can introduce performance overhead, which may require additional optimization.
  • Tooling and Debugging Challenges
    While improving, Haskell's tooling and debugging support may not be as mature as that of more widely-used languages, potentially complicating development.

Analysis of Textsoap

Overall verdict

  • TextSoap is a well-regarded macOS and iOS utility that has been around for many years, offering reliable and powerful text cleanup automation. It's a solid, mature product that saves time for users who frequently deal with messy or improperly formatted text.

Why this product is good

  • Automatically removes unwanted formatting, extra spaces, and stray characters from copied text
  • Highly customizable with dozens of built-in cleaners and the ability to create custom cleaning routines
  • Long-standing, actively maintained app with a strong reputation in the Mac community
  • Integrates well with the macOS workflow via services, keyboard shortcuts, and menu bar access
  • Handles common annoyances like fixing quotes, line breaks, and email reply formatting quickly

Recommended for

  • Writers, editors, and bloggers who frequently paste and clean text from various sources
  • Developers and technical users who need to strip or reformat code and plain text
  • Email and support professionals dealing with poorly formatted quoted replies
  • Mac and iOS power users who value automation and time-saving text utilities
  • Anyone who regularly copies text from PDFs or web pages and needs it cleaned up
